Combining PAS to Non-invasive VNS

Vagus nerve stimulation (VNS) and paired associative stimulation (PAS) have been shown to have efficacy in improving the results of motor rehabilitation after stroke and spinal cord injury, respectively. Here we will investigate in healthy subjects the synergistic effect of these stimulation modalities on motor-evoked potential (MEP) potentiation.

Treatment and study plan

PAS

Device

Paired associative stimulation is a combination of non-invasive transcranial magnetic stimulation (TMS) and non-invasive peripheral nerve stimulation (PNS)

VNS

Device

Non-invasive vagus nerve stimulation delivered through cymba concha & cymba cavum of the ear.

Primary outcomes

  1. Motor evoked potential (MEP) potentiation

    Time frame: 0 minutes after the stimulation protocol

    MEPs are responses to transcranial magnetic stimulation recorded from target muscles.
